Joyce Hurt Obituary

                Joyce Ann (Crist) Hurt, 63, passed away on Thursday, May 18, 2023 following a hard fought tough battle with lung cancer which metastasized to the bones. She did radiation and 3 rounds of chemo which was hard, and very painful for her. When it went to the liver, she said enough. We will live with cancer, not die of it, and we will do it one day at a time. No more chemo!

                Her wish was to have Mayo Hospice help guide us, with comfort care, so she could be at home, surrounded by her loving family.

                Joyce was born March 2, 1960, the daughter of Roy and Evelyn (Rubesch) Crist.

                She is survived by her husband, James “Jim” Hurt; her children: Amy Hall of Wheeler, Lisa (Brad) Traaseth of Birchwood and Benjamin “Ben” (Julie Schlender) Hurt of New Auburn; siblings, Carol (Ronald) Harel of Chippewa Falls, Christine (William) Zwadlo of Chetek, Gilbert (Merrie) Crist of Chippewa Falls, Terry Crist of Washington state, and Charles Crist of New Auburn; grandchildren, Jasmine Hall, Isabelle Hall, and Jordan Hall, Trenton Miller, Audrey Traaseth, and Emma Traaseth, and Carter (Poirer) Hurt; and further survived by many in-laws that she loved dearly.

                After graduating from Chippewa Falls Senior High School with her bestie, Carolyn (Keke) Lanners, Joyce worked in the computer printed circuit industry at Cray Research, and then Spectrum Industries, and ended her working career with 20 plus years with Walmart of Rice Lake.

                She loved being around the baby calves on her and Jim’s small Hereford cattle ranch.

                She also found great joy in the yearly Hayward camping trips with family and friends. Joyce and her sister, Carol always took time to enjoy the chocolate making places. The lumberjack competitions were also a great time for Joyce. She always looked forward to hitting the casino with her sister, Chris. They never got rich at it though.

                Joyce had the cutest giggly little laugh that made me smile whenever I heard it. She made awesome chicken dumpling soup, and her dumplings, pork and sauerkraut were also a favorite.

                Joyce is loved and will be terribly missed by all of us.

                We know the Lord took her for a reason, and she is no longer dealing with the horrific pain, she endured gracefully. Joyce wanted to express a special thank you to Mayo, and Mayo Hospice Comfort Care. They are a wonderful team that really does care. Also, a thank you to Horan Funeral Home for helping our family through a very difficult time.

                Joyce was preceded in death by her parents; her sister, Patricia “Patty” M. Crist; niece, Sheila M. Harel; and many aunts, uncles and friends that were very special to Joyce.

                A Memorial service will be held at 10:30 a.m. on Saturday, June 17 at the Horan Funeral Home in Chippewa Falls. Pastor Jed Watson will be officiating.

                Friends may call from 9 a.m. until the time of services at 10:30 a.m. on Saturday, June 17 at the funeral home.

                Following the services, there will be a Celebration of Life at Bresina’s Hometown Bar and Grill in Tilden from Noon until 5 p.m.
